Sensible explanation of mind powerReview Date: 2004-08-11
He starts out with the law of vibration by first demolishing the tenets of materialism and then by comparing mental power to scientific theories of vibration with analogy to sight and sound. He claims that there exists a scientific explanation behind the beliefs of mental science, beliefs that belong in the field of physical science more than in metaphysics. Atkinson quotes some of the scientists of his own time in support of what was then known about vibrationary rates.
He explains the different types of thought waves and the atmospheres that seem to inhabit places. The two main factors in the manifestation of mental influence are concentration and mental imaging, both of which the author explores in detail. He also discusses the two general forms of the use of mental influence that he calls "fascination" and "hypnotism." Influencing at a distance, like distance healing, is also covered.
A particularly interesting chapter is the one on mass influencing, where certain ideas and beliefs can spread far and wide amongst large sections of a population. Atkinson also points out how advertising and sales techniques draw upon this ancient knowledge of thought power. He then shows how vitally important it is for the individual to be resistant or at least aware of the various currents of ideas prevalent at any given time.
He discusses white and black magic and concludes the book with a chapter on psychic protection. He urges the reader to look up to the higher self for aid and strength in order to avoid being affected by the waves of feeling or emotion sweeping over the public mind, which have a tendency to stampede people into adopting certain ideas. By affirming the flame of the spirit of the great I Am within, the individual can protect her or himself and remain firmly rooted in a healthy state of independence.
Atkinson `s insight is timeless. Considering that this book was published in 1908 with the tragic 20th century still to come, many of his ideas were ahead of their time and strangely prescient. The science of quantum physics has only added to the legitimacy of his wise words insofar as it confirms that everything is energy.
As mentioned before, Atkinson takes a very practical approach to explaining the mechanics of thought power and in this way appears to lean to the occult side of esoteric science more than the mystical. I do not mean this in a negative way, as his observations and conclusions are similar to those of the other early teachers of New Thought. He is certainly an advocate of what William James called The Religion of Healthy Mindedness.
Atkinson's contribution in this book is particularly valuable in explaining how fashions, trends and certain good or evil thought patterns can spread around the world, how susceptible the individual is, and what one can do to stay immune. I highly recommend this thought provoking book.

Psychic archaeology stranger than fictionReview Date: 2006-02-03
Review by Saul Paul Sirag
The subtitle of this book is "Psychic Archeology and the Quest for Man's Beginnings." It is good news that this book, originally published in 1978, has been republished by Hampton Roads in 2005. It describes in detail six episodes of the use of psychic information to answer the archaeologist's most pressing questions: where to dig, what one is likely to find, and even what it means. The accounts range from Glastonbury Abbey in England to Indian village sites in Canada, as well as Scotland, France, Poland, Egypt, and Mexico. Both the archaeologists and the psychics are presented as real characters-quite colorful characters-in stories that are stranger than fiction. The last three chapters constitute an essay on the philosophical and scientific implications of this breakthrough work. Two appendices provide practical advice for the use of psychics as team members in archaeology. This well illustrated book is a delight to read - and ponder!

Gaining Spiritual Benefits of Shared Animal ConsciousnessReview Date: 2008-10-09
The idea that our animal companions in everyday life can also be spirit guides is at the heart and soul of this book, as Brunke shares insights she has obtained from her pet dog Barney that assist her in learning to blend consciousness with others. Brunke's journaling of a variety of plant and animal communications that ensue bring us along on her journey, which ends up illustrating how we are all interconnected -- how we are all One.
The plants and animals who communicate with Brunke share wise messages which sound much like the perennial teachings from long-established spiritual faiths and traditions, which is what gives this Brunke's third book on animal communication a much more spiritual tone than its predecessors. As Brunke's dog, Barney, transitions from life to death, a deep sense of eternal connectedness comes through the messages that Brunke continues to receive from Barney, even after his passing. Many of Barney's messages to Brunke remind us of simple truths which we so often tend to forget, and can greatly benefit from taking time to remember... such as everything you need is right here, right now.
I highly recommend SHAPESHIFTING as a book that can help you transcend boundaries between yourself and others... even those who cannot speak, and those who have passed on. This is one of those rare books that leaves readers feeling a "reader's high" long after the last pages are read and the book is placed back on the shelf, as it continues to work its special magic in our hearts.

A Thriller with great Horror Movie potentialReview Date: 2008-05-29
The book is about Marie Laveau, a Voodoo "queen" who devastates the New Orleans community every twenty-five years, committing a series of sensational murders.
It is an intriguing combination of fantasy and violence set against the backdrop of the history and consequences of the slave trade in New Orleans. The author has written a gruesome thriller with moral implications, both a reminder of the inhuman practice of slavery and the cruelty inflicted on an innocent people, and that the results are still with us. Must we answer for the sins of our forefathers? Is compensation due to the descendants of those who were so abused? Can anything wipe out the consequences? Can the past ever be forgiven? Has it been forgiven? Will it ever be forgiven? One need only glance at what hurricane Katrina did to New Orleans and its largely black population to be forcibly reminded that problems connected with race still exist in America
These controversial issues, which may offend many, were not what made me read the book avidly from cover to cover. Whatever is in the mind of the author, an American judge, he has produced an absorbing and exciting story with a lurid historical background. It is not a religious sermon.
In the first pages I was sceptical about the absurd concept of magic, invisible monsters and the living dead, but soon became involved in the STORY, that Marie Laveau, whose tomb may still be visited in New Orleans, is still alive and taking revenge on the descendants of anyone who had taken part in the American slave trade. Voodoo, in a horrible and disgusting fashion, is real.
Once you have got into the book you will find that the author has managed a strong degree of verisimilitude and you find yourself living in the pages of the narrative with real people, in spite of the impossibility of what is being portrayed.
This is an absorbing, fascinating suspense story which will at times disgust, but which will ultimately compel the reader to follow it to the final nail-biting conclusion.
Light relief is supplied by policeman Marvin's dog, Yorick, and his fishing, a real Man's dog.
Although not for the oversensitive, this is a thriller with a difference which is definitely worth reading and which could make a successful horror movie with plenty of scope for special effects.
